Registration began LEVI'S SADDLEMAN 501 BACK TO SCHOOL IN JEAN CORDS technicians. Utah Technical College will begin a new word processing program on Sept. 27. The 48 credit hours of instruction will be in business, data processing, management and word processing. The program requires a prerequisite typing speed of 50 net words per minute, according to Nancy Matthews, word process- UNDERWEAR ing coordinator. Estimated beginning salaries for word processing specialists in the Salt Lake area are to $1,200 per month. Estimated cost of books and supplies for the course are $75 $800 per quarter, the lowest in Utah, officials said. Persons interested in word processing certification may call for additional information.
